Craig Bierko, who began performances on September 17 in the role of Miss Trunchbull in Matilda The Musical, has temporarily exited the show due to an injury. A show representative told NYT: 'Due to a shoulder injury which delayed his start in 'Matilda the Musical' and which has been aggravated during performance, Craig Bierko will be taking a 12-week disability leave from the production. At this time, understudies Chris Hoch and Ben Thompson will be playing Miss Trunchbull.'

Troika Entertainment and Michael Coppel in association with Hilary Williams, Margot Astrachan Production/Dennis Grimaldi Productions/Paul Lucas Productions/Robert Sher and Paramount Pictures present the first U.S. National Tour of Ghost The Musical, based on the film by Bruce Joel Rubin and Paramount Pictures. The supernatural power of love is taking North America by storm as the new Broadway and West End musical Ghost The Musical, adapted from the Academy Award-winning film, launched its first national tour in Schenectady, NY, at Proctors Theater on September 14, 2013. Ghost The Musical features Steven Grant Douglas as Sam Wheat, Katie Postotnik as Molly Jensen, Carla R. Stewart as Oda Mae Brown and Robby Haltiwanger as Carl Bruner.
